A web designer needs to be a jack-of-all-trades. This means a good designer has to have a an understanding of visual design, along with branding and logo design, UI and UX design, and even front-end development. Due to the broad scope of the necessary skills, hiring web designers can be difficult and time consuming.
Web design encompasses many skills, and sometimes, separate professions. A web designer nowadays has to wear many hats and may have varying levels of proficiency and experience in different fields.
Ideally, a good web designer should have basic understanding of visual, branding and logo design, user experience design, user interface design, interaction design, information architecture, and front-end development.
This means that hiring web designers can be a daunting task, so it is vital to include clear skills and requirements in your job description and job ad.

Job Description
As our new Web designer you will create the look, layout, feel, functionality and features of all the websites we are developing. You will work on developing new websites and on enhancing our existing Web properties.
You will work closely with our creative directors, project managers, strategists and other design team members to develop specifications and make adjustments regarding the use of new and emerging Web technologies.
Responsibilities
Your key responsibilities will be meeting with clients, using wireframing tools, using functional user-interface techniques in your Web design workflow. You will also be responsible for writing clean, semantic front-end code - HTML5, CSS3, JAVA, PHP.
More responsibilities in detail:
Work with clients and project managers to build and refine graphic designs for websites. Must have strong skills in Photoshop, Sketch, InvsionApp, UX Pin, or equivalent application(s).
Convert raw images and layouts from a graphic designer into CSS/XHTML themes.
Determine appropriate architecture, and other technical solutions, and make relevant recommendations to clients.
Develop and maintain robust Webstyle guides for all our consumer- and business-facing products.
Provide thought-leadership on Web design best practices and next-generation digital trends.
Create high-fidelity mock-ups for vetting and user testing, and finished .psd files for development.
Assist in the development of a new brand and how to convey it cohesively across our multiple Web properties.
Create site layout/user interface by using standard HTML / CSS / PHP / JAVA practices

Requirements
Bachelor’s in computer science or related field, or significant equivalent experience.
Three years minimum experience with HTML/XHTML and CSS.
A strong visual and technical portfolio.
A high level of proficiency using Adobe products (or equivalent tools).
Knowledge of browser compatibility across multiple platforms and devices.
Strong ability to design with accessibility in mind.
Experience working in an agile/scrum development process.
Familiarity with multiple HTML frameworks, strong JavaScript & jQuery skills (such as consuming APIs)
